Maria Beatty directs this period thriller that blends horror with the drama of forbidden love to tell the tale of a young burn victim who enters into a sordid affair with her sultry nurse. Beautiful Lucille lives with her domineering father and great aunt in a remote mansion nestled deep in the countryside. She's about to depart for college, and when she tells her surgeon father that she intends to study poetry rather than medicine, he insists that she stick with the sciences. Feeling as if there's no way out of her predicament, Lucille rifles through her father's lab and attempts suicide. But her efforts end in failure, leaving her with third degree burns on her face, and tissue loss around her cheek and nose. Desperate to treat Lucille but unwilling to take her to the hospital, her father hires a private nurse to watch over her around the clock. As time passes Lucille and her nurse develop powerful feelings for one another, and when the bandages are removed, they enter into a passionate affair. ~ Jason Buchanan, Rovi

Canadian sexploitation filmmaker Bruce LaBruce goes to Germany to write and direct the satire Raspberry Reich, inspired by real-life '70s radical group the Baader-Meinhof gang. East German dominatrix Gudrun (Susanne Sachsse) leads a revolutionary gang of her own in Berlin. She has her men kidnap the son of a rich businessman in order to gain publicity. Claiming that heterosexuality is a social norm created to keep the people down, she forces her male minions to have sex with each other. Raspberry Reich was shown at the Sundance Film Festival as part of the midnight screenings. ~ Andrea LeVasseur, Rovi
